Właściwy wybór edytorów i IDE stał się kluczowy dla programistów, ponieważ spędzają oni dużo czasu przy wyborze oprogramowania. Dobre środowisko programistyczne wyposażone jest w sprawdzanie składni, korektę kodu, autouzupełnianie i autododawanie, aby zaoferować kompletny pakiet inteligencji kodu. Każdego roku pojawia się wiele nowych edytorów kodu, a więc programiści różnych języków programowania są trochę zdezorientowani, który z nich wybrać?

PHP jest językiem programowania serwera używanym do pisania skryptów w środowisku systemu operacyjnego hostingu. Często zauważa się, że część serwerowa każdej strony internetowej zawiera ogromną liczbę zapytań SQL i intensywne interakcje z bazami danych, dlatego tak ważne jest, aby Twój program obsługiwał protokół FTP, rozumiał składnię SQL i zapewniał interfejs do łączenia baz danych z zaawansowanymi możliwościami edycyjnymi.

Przedstawiamy krótką reprezentację wszystkich najlepszych i darmowych edytorów PHP, które okazują się być dobrodziejstwem dla programistów PHP.

Aptana Studio PHP Editor

Opracowany przez Aptana Inc, jest to wiodący edytor HTML typu open-source, który obsługuje również PHP Framework. Jest on również opracowany na platformie Eclipse, o czym wiele osób nie wie. Posiada wbudowane wsparcie dla Smarty oraz Debugger wyłącznie dla programistów PHP, który jest uważany za bardzo stabilny i wydajny, obsługujący wszystkie systemy operacyjne, takie jak Linux, Windows i Mac OS.

Atom

Jest to edytor kodu źródłowego o otwartym kodzie źródłowym, który działa na wszystkich platformach, zapewniając wsparcie dla wtyczek napisanych w Node.js i GitControl. Atom jest aplikacją desktopową zbudowaną przy użyciu technologii webowych, która rozszerza pakiety zawierające licencje wolnego oprogramowania. Opiera się na frameworku o nazwie Electron, który umożliwia tworzenie międzyplatformowych aplikacji desktopowych przy użyciu Chromium i Node.js.

Brackets

Brackets został stworzony przez Adobe systems, na licencji MIT jako edytor open source napisany w HTML, CSS i JavaScript, który przede wszystkim skupia się na tworzeniu stron internetowych. Obecnie jest on utrzymywany na GitHubie przy wsparciu innych deweloperów open-sourcowych. Programiści mogą używać nawiasów do edycji na żywo w HTML, CSS i JS.

Codelobster

Ta edycja PHP jest łatwo dostępna z CodeLobster Software i utrzymuje również platformę Windows. Edytor kodu instaluje debugger automatycznie i pomaga go skonfigurować, mając możliwość wdrażania projektów na lokalnym serwerze internetowym lub na zdalnym serwerze przez FTP. Programiści mogą korzystać z wtyczek do obsługi znanych CMS-ów i frameworków, takich jak Facebook, CakePHP, Joomla, WordPress, Drupal, Smarty, Jquery, Symfony, CodeIgniter i Yii.

Eclipse PDT

Eclipse jest najpopularniejszym i najczęściej używanym IDE, które posiada również open-source’owy zestaw do tworzenia PHP. Eclipse jest uważany za najlepszy edytor PHP do prowadzenia projektów na dużą skalę, ale wymaga również zainstalowania JAVA do wykonania pracy. Jest to wieloplatformowe IDE, które pozwala na uruchamianie kodu na wielu platformach, takich jak Linux, MacOS i Windows.

Notepadd++

Jest to darmowy i open-source’owy edytor kodu obsługujący kilka języków, licencjonowany przez GPL i działający w środowisku MS Windows. Notepad++ oparty jest na potężnym komponencie edycyjnym Scintilla, napisanym w C++ i wykorzystującym czyste Win32 API oraz STL, aby zapewnić większą szybkość działania i mniejszy rozmiar programu.

NetBeans IDE

Netbeans jest wolnym i otwartym środowiskiem programistycznym, które zawiera wszystkie narzędzia potrzebne programistom do tworzenia aplikacji internetowych na dużą skalę. Obsługuje prawie wszystkie języki programowania, takie jak C, C++, PHP, JavaScript, Groovy, Ruby i inne. Jednak, spośród wszystkich, działa na platformie Java i dlatego programiści muszą zainstalować JAVA przed uruchomieniem tego edytora.

PHP Designer

Najnowsze wydanie PHP Designer w wersji 8 jest szybkim i wydajnym edytorem kodu PHP IDE, który posiada wbudowane edytory HTML5, CSS i JavaScript. Jest to wysoce konfigurowalne IDE z inteligentnym kolorowaniem składni, wsparciem debugowania, analizą składni, wspiera kodowanie obiektowe, zapewnia wgląd w kod, szablony, snippety i menedżery błędów. Zapewnia również intuicyjną nawigację po kodzie, formatyzatory kodu i minifikatory do pracy z projektami i frameworkami, dając dobrze wyglądający interfejs użytkownika.

Sublime Text

Jest to wyrafinowany edytor tekstu dla kodu, znaczników i prozy o zgrabnym interfejsie użytkownika z niezwykłymi funkcjami i niesamowitą wydajnością. Ten edytor jest zastrzeżony cross-platform edytor kodu źródłowego z Python API i obsługuje wiele języków programowania. Programiści mogą również dodawać języki znaczników i funkcje, które mogą być dodawane za pomocą wtyczek tworzonych przez społeczność lub utrzymywanych na licencjach wolnego oprogramowania.

Visual Studio Code

Jest to edytor open source opracowany przez Microsoft, który obsługuje debugowanie, wbudowaną kontrolę Git, kolorowanie składni, inteligentne uzupełnianie kodu, snippety i refaktoryzację kodu, aby działać na wszystkich platformach, czy jest to Windows, Linux lub Mac OS. Programiści mogą zmieniać motyw edytora, skróty klawiaturowe i preferencje, które są wysoce konfigurowalne.

Podsumowanie

Dodaj komentarz

Twój adres email nie zostanie opublikowany. Pola, których wypełnienie jest wymagane, są oznaczone symbolem *